  • Description

    The scope of this position includes management for all of the financial, commercial, contractual, and technical aspects of the project. The scope also includes oversight for the planning, design, procurement, assembly, test, shipment and commissioning of projects. This position is responsible to manage commercial aspects and support technical direction to various other project teams, including engineering, purchasing, production and field service.

    • Typically develops solution to commercial problems and provide support in solving technical problems.

    • Applies advanced knowledge and experience rather than fixed "textbook" methods.

    • Must be able to achieve coordination of projects by working with design, contract, commercial and production planning specialists.

    • Requires very little supervision. Exercises considerable latitude in determination of commercial objectives.

    • Would typically direct entire project from Order Entry to commissioning of the solution.

    • Work is self-started.

    • Individual must be innovative and inventive to solve commercial or complex product problems.

    • Ideas and recommendations to management relative to new applications and approaches are usually accepted when making policy decisions.

    • Insure technical and commercial strategy is well understood throughout the manufacturing and engineering project team.

    • Coordinate project schedule with both the customer and production control. Interface with the customer on technical and commercial matters. Prepares cost estimates at booking, shipment and at start up completion. Monitors progress to schedule in engineering, provisioning, and production operations.

    • Monitors Customer Drawings and approves Operation/Maintenance Manuals. Regularly inspect progress of solution on shop floor to assure compliance to specification, resolving problems quickly, and project milestones are being met.

    • Represent customers interest with respect to quality problem resolution.

    • Assure project revenue recognition and profitability are timely and are in concert with Company financial plan.

    • Interfaces with internal management of the company as well as customers.

    • Internal contacts and peers may be department and business managers, project managers, production managers, product support team, and engineering.

    • External contacts are project managers and management of Dealers, major clients, and sub-suppliers.
